What Are Gingival Veneers?
Gingival veneers are innovative dental solutions that enhance your smile and support oral health. Made from thin porcelain or composite resin, they cover and reshape the gum line for a more balanced, attractive look. They effectively treat gummy smiles, uneven gum lines, and exposed tooth roots.
Gingival veneers offer significant oral health benefits by shielding exposed tooth roots, which helps reduce sensitivity and decay risk. They also serve as a barrier against bacteria, lowering the chances of gum infections and inflammation. Moreover, they improve your smile’s aesthetics by creating a more balanced look between your teeth and gums.
Gingival veneers are directly bonded onto the gum tissue with a specialized technique, making the procedure minimally invasive and usually surgery-free. They can be customized by your dentist to shape and sculpt for a natural appearance.

Steps to Obtain Gingival Veneers
Thinking about gingival veneers? This guide walks you through each step, from the initial consultation to the final procedure, helping you understand what to expect on your path to a more attractive smile.
1. First Consultation:
The initial step to obtaining gingival veneers is booking a consultation with a qualified cosmetic dentist. In this appointment, you’ll share your concerns and goals, while the dentist evaluates your gum and tooth health, determines your suitability for the veneers, and answers any questions.
2. Planning the Treatment:
After choosing to pursue gingival veneers, the next step is treatment planning. Your cosmetic dentist will collaborate with you to develop a customized plan that addresses your unique needs and goals. This plan will

specify the number of veneers needed and the expected timeline for the procedure.
3. Esthetic Crown Lengthening (if needed)
In certain situations, esthetic crown lengthening is suggested during the gingival veneer procedure. This involves removing excess gum tissue to reveal more of the tooth, resulting in a balanced gum line and improved tooth proportions. The procedure enhances smile harmony and is often essential for optimal gingival veneer outcomes.
4. Procedure Details:
The last step in obtaining gingival veneers is the procedure itself, where thin porcelain or composite shells are applied over the gum line to improve your smile. The cosmetic dentist bonds and shapes the veneers to ensure a natural, seamless look. Multiple visits may be necessary, depending on the complexity of your case.

An Overview of Gum Contouring and Periodontal Plastic Surgery
In cosmetic dentistry, gum contouring and periodontal plastic surgery are key to improving your smile’s appearance. Often combined with gingival veneers, these procedures correct issues like uneven gum lines, excess gum tissue, or a gummy smile.
